Property Personal Guarantee Insurance is available for Development Loans and Bridging Loans as well as Commercial Property Mortgages. PGI can be used in cases where the self-builder has created a limited company structure for their self-build project.
As a condition of raising finance secured against property, self-builders as well as property developers are often required to provide additional security to the lender by signing a Personal Guarantee. By signing a Personal Guarantee, the Guarantors are placing their personal estate at risk. This means that if the development fails the lender can seek recoveries from the Guarantors personally.
